Description
Kinetic Estate Agents are delighted to present for sale this well presented, extended period cottage in Moxons Lane in the heart of the village of Waddington. Brimming with charm and character, this beautifully extended period home dates back to the early 19th century and enjoys a prime position in the sought-after village of Waddington. Boasting over 1,700 sq. ft. of versatile living space, the property seamlessly blends its historical heritage with stylish modern updates.
The generous and adaptable layout offers four spacious double bedrooms alongside a selection of reception areas, ideal for multi-generational living or creating home offices or additional bedrooms as required. The ground floor features an expansive living area that serves as the heart of the homeperfect for entertaining or relaxing with family. Upstairs, the principal bedroom benefits from its own en suite, while the remaining bedrooms are served by a contemporary shower room. Further enhancing the homes appeal are features such as a multi-fuel log burner, full uPVC double glazing, and a Logic Max gas combi boiler installed in 2021. Externally, the property is enclosed by a beautiful original stone wall offering a high degree of privacy. The well-tended garden includes a lawn, mature rockery with fish pond, and a delightful patio area ideal for outdoor dining. A single garage and generous off-road parking are located to the front of the property, making day-to-day living convenient and hassle-free.
The property further benefits from gas central heating and double glazing throughout.
